Slow Cooker 3-Ingredient Spinach Artichoke Mac and Cheese
Servings: 6
Ingredients
1 pound elbow macaroni
2 cups shredded cheese (such as cheddar or a blend)
1 can (14 oz) spinach artichoke dip
Top with breadcrumbs (optional)
Directions
1. Cook the elbow macaroni according to package instructions until al dente. Drain and set aside.
2. In a slow cooker, combine the cooked macaroni, shredded cheese, and spinach artichoke dip.
3. Stir everything together until well combined.
4. Cover and cook on low for 2-3 hours, stirring occasionally, until the cheese is melted and everything is heated through.
5. Serve warm and enjoy!
Variations & Tips
For a bit of extra flavor, consider adding some cooked, crumbled bacon or diced cooked chicken to the mix. If you have picky eaters, you can use a milder cheese like mozzarella or Monterey Jack. For a spicier kick, try adding a pinch of red pepper flakes or a dash of hot sauce. You can also experiment with different types of pasta, like shells or rotini, for a fun twist.
